CC   -!- FUNCTION: Part of the high-affinity ATP-driven potassium transport (or
CC       Kdp) system, which catalyzes the hydrolysis of ATP coupled with the
CC       electrogenic transport of potassium into the cytoplasm. This subunit
CC       binds the periplasmic potassium ions and delivers the ions to the
CC       membrane domain of KdpB through an intramembrane tunnel.
CC       {ECO:0000255|HAMAP-Rule:MF_00275}.
CC   -!- SUBUNIT: The system is composed of three essential subunits: KdpA, KdpB
CC       and KdpC. {ECO:0000255|HAMAP-Rule:MF_00275}.
CC   -!- SUBCELLULAR LOCATION: Cell inner membrane {ECO:0000255|HAMAP-
CC       Rule:MF_00275}; Multi-pass membrane protein {ECO:0000255|HAMAP-
CC       Rule:MF_00275}.
CC   -!- SIMILARITY: Belongs to the KdpA family. {ECO:0000255|HAMAP-
CC       Rule:MF_00275}.
